How to Remove Your iCloud Account and Prepare Your Device for Trade-In

To sell or trade in your Apple device, Find My must be turned off. This disables Apple’s Activation Lock and removes the device from your Apple ID. If Activation Lock is still active, we will not be able to test, process, or pay for the device.

Activation Lock is a security feature that prevents anyone else from using your device if it’s lost or stolen. We cannot accept any device still linked to an Apple ID, even if it has been factory reset. You must sign out of iCloud to release this lock.

Instructions: If You Still Have the Device

iPhone and iPad

  1. Open Settings and tap your name at the top.

  2. Tap Find My, then tap Find My iPhone/iPad and toggle it Off. Enter your Apple ID password to confirm.

  3. Go back to the main Settings menu, tap your name again, scroll to the bottom, and tap Sign Out.

  4. To finish, go to Settings > General > Transfer or Reset > Erase All Content and Settings.

Apple Watch

Note: Keep your iPhone and Apple Watch close together during this process.

  1. Open the Watch app on your iPhone.

  2. Tap the My Watch tab and select All Watches at the top.

  3. Tap the info (i) button next to the watch you want to remove.

  4. Tap Unpair Apple Watch. (For cellular models, choose to remove your data plan).

  5. Enter your Apple ID password to disable Activation Lock and confirm.

Mac (macOS Ventura or Later)

  1. Click the Apple Menu () > System Settings.

  2. Click your name in the sidebar.

  3. Click iCloud on the right, then select Find My Mac and turn it Off. Enter your password.

  4. Go back to System Settings > General > Transfer or Reset.

  5. Click Erase All Content and Settings and follow the on-screen prompts.

Mac (macOS Monterey or Earlier)

  1. Click the Apple Menu () > System Preferences.

  2. Click Apple ID, then click iCloud in the sidebar.

  3. Uncheck Find My Mac. Enter your password when prompted.

  4. Click Overview (or Apple ID) and click Sign Out.

Instructions: If You No Longer Have the Device

If the device won't power on or you have already shipped it, you can remove the lock remotely via a web browser:

  1. Sign in to iCloud.com/find.

  2. Select All Devices and choose the device you are trading in.

  3. Select Remove from Account.

    • Note: If the device is not "Offline," you may need to select Erase Device first before the "Remove from Account" option appears.
